    My rarest item is probably M.U.L.E For the Atari 400/800 Home computer. Complete with instructions and box. Usually goes for hundreds on eBay. I heard there was under 40000 made. Got it for a dollar with an Atari 800XL, disk drive, cords and about 30 other games. Best deal of my life.

    My rarest is LaserActive's 3D Virtual Australia, it's the game at bottom right corner of the pic. In comparison to Neo-Geo games, say a genuine copy of Metal Slug, which was routinely available with insane amount of moola between 1996 and early 2000, I've only seen 3D Virtual Australia twice on Yahoo Japan in the early 2000s.
